2. Ingredient Sourcing and Quality Control
The quality of a finished dietary supplement begins with the raw materials. A manufacturer's sourcing practices directly impact product consistency, safety, and regulatory compliance across different markets.
Botaniex maintains a rigorous raw material qualification program that includes supplier audits, botanical identity verification, and comprehensive documentation 鈥?including Certificates of Analysis and full traceability records. Incoming materials undergo analytical testing using HPLC, UV-Vis, GC, and mass spectrometry to verify identity, potency, and purity before entering production. Third-party laboratory verification is integrated when required, ensuring that every batch meets the specifications promised to brand partners.

4. Regulatory Knowledge and Documentation Support
Selling dietary supplements across international markets requires navigating a complex web of regulations. The right manufacturer should provide comprehensive documentation support, including:
Detailed Certificates of Analysis (COA)
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DS)
Stability and shelf-life testing data
Allergen statements and GMO status documentation
Support for label claims and regulatory submissions
